Lot 368
MIZRACHI, ELIYAHU.

Teshuvoth Shailoth [responsa].

<<FIRST EDITION.>> Wide-Margined Copy. Previous owner’s stamps including R. Chaim Berlin and R. Elia Yehuda Alter of Biala. ff. 158. Wanting, as all copies, the canceled leaves 109 and 110 (see below). Stained in places, title remargined, last leaf and f.2 with taped repairs. Modern calf. Folio. Vinograd, Const. 217.

Constantinople: Solomon ben Isaac Ya’abetz 1560

Est: $3,000 - $5,000
R. Elijah Mizrachi’s responsa, written amidst the turbulence of the Spanish Inquisition, are of great historic interest as they concern the Jewish exiles who found sanctuary in Constantinople. The canceled leaves 109-10 (responsum 66) are extant in only two copies worldwide. They contain the author’s protestations concerning his son’s alleged conversion to Islam.
